What is Volt to Kilovolt?

Converting volts to kilovolts is common in power engineering and high-voltage equipment. One kilovolt equals 1,000 volts. The formula is kV = V ÷ 1000.

When to convert volts to kilovolts

Use this conversion for power systems, transformer ratings, transmission lines, and high-voltage equipment specifications.
